Community Garden Club of Marlin flourishes

The Marlin Community Garden Club was the first gardening club in the state of Texas, founded in 1923 by Ida Pauleen Linthicum, who was inspired to organize the club after reading about the Philadelphia Garden Club, The Community Garden Club of Marlin became a charter member of the Texas Garden Clubs, Inc., in 1928.

Throughout its ninety-eight years’ history, the Community Garden Club has hosted educational lectures focusing on a variety of different gardening topics, including garden design, floral arrangements, and botanical histories. The club continues to serve the community of Marlin by engaging in civic beautification projects of local parks, city and county buildings, and county hospital. The Marlin Community Garden Club has enjoyed a long history in the city of Marlin and continues its monthly meetings.
